About Springhill Suites By Marriott Steamboat Springs
Comfortable Accommodations Rooms feature air-conditioning, kitchenettes, private bathrooms, and mountain views. Each room includes a work desk, sofa bed, and free WiFi. Exceptional Facilities Guests enjoy a swimming pool with a view, fitness center, sun terrace, restaurant, and bar. Additional amenities include a hot tub, outdoor fireplace, and games room. Dining Experience The modern restaurant serves local cuisine for dinner and cocktails. A variety of breakfast options are available, including continental and American buffets. Prime Location Located in Steamboat Springs, the hotel is 1.5 mi from Yampa River Botanic Park and 2.1 mi from Old Town Hot Springs. Yampa Valley Regional Airport is 24 mi away. Nearby attractions include an ice-skating rink and winter sports.
